require_once 'lib/pagina.php';
require_once 'lib/LogMsg.php';
require_once 'lib/listador.php';
+require_once 'lib/validacion.php';
+require_once 'lib/admin.forms.php';
marco_cabecera('Log de actividades');
+
p($_SESSION['user']->toHtml());
-$log = new LogMsg($_SESSION['user']);
-listar($log, 'admin.log.php', 'Listado de actividades',
- 'Listado de actividades');
+$desde = 0;
+$mes = date('m');
+$dia = 1;
+$anio = date('Y');
+// Cargo datos que vienen por GET (si corresponde)
+if (isset($_GET['admin_anio']) and isset($_GET['admin_mes'])
+ and isset($_GET['admin_dia']) and !isset($_GET['admin_todo']))
+{
+ $mes = intval($_GET['admin_mes']);
+ $dia = intval($_GET['admin_dia']);
+ $anio = intval($_GET['admin_anio']);
+}
+
+if (check_fecha($anio, $mes, $dia)) $desde = mktime(0, 0, 0, $mes, $dia, $anio);
+
+$log = new LogMsg($_SESSION['user'], $desde);
+listar($log, 'admin.log.php');
+
+admin_form_log_desde($anio, $mes, $dia);
marco_pie('Leandro Lucarella', 'llucare@fi.uba.ar');
//
// $Id$
+/// Formulario para entrar al sistema.
function admin_form_login($id = '')
{
?>
<?php
}
+/// Formulario para asociar a un nuevo integrante.
function admin_form_asociarse($admin = false, $id = '', $email = '', $foto = '')
{
?>
<?php
}
+/// Formulario para cambiar la fecha desde la cual mostrar el log.
+function admin_form_log_desde($anio = null, $mes = null, $dia = null, $action = 'admin.log.php')
+{
+?>
+ <form name="admin_log_desde" action="<?php echo $action ?>"
+ method="get">
+ <p>
+ <input type="submit" name="admin_todo" value="Ver todo" /> o
+ <input type="submit" value="Ver" /> desde el
+ <select name="admin_anio">
+ <?php foreach (range(2000, 2005) as $a)
+ {
+ $s = ($a == $anio) ? ' selected="selected"' : '';
+ echo "<option$s>$a</option>\n";
+ } ?>
+ </select>
+ <select name="admin_mes">
+ <?php foreach (range(1, 12) as $m)
+ {
+ $s = ($m == $mes) ? ' selected="selected"' : '';
+ echo "<option$s>$m</option>\n";
+ } ?>
+ </select>
+ <select name="admin_dia">
+ <?php foreach (range(1, 31) as $d)
+ {
+ $s = ($d == $dia) ? ' selected="selected"' : '';
+ echo "<option$s>$d</option>\n";
+ } ?>
+ </p>
+ </form>
+<?php
+}
+
?>
\ No newline at end of file